Kunena

First CVE: Jan 4, 2010Active for: 17 yearsTotal CVEs: 7

Kunena is a forum and community platform component for Joomla that, despite modest disclosure volume, occupies a niche in web-based collaboration and discussion deployments. Vulnerabilities affecting the vendor skew toward serious outcomes and frequently acquire public exploit code, clustering around web-application input handling and file-upload weaknesses—specifically cross-site scripting, SQL injection, and unrestricted file uploads—that are characteristic of server-side forum software. CVE-2016-11020CRITICAL
Kunena before 5.0.4 does not restrict avatar file extensions to gif, jpeg, jpg, and png. This can lead to XSS and remote code execution.

CVE-2009-4550HIGH
SQL injection vulnerability in the Kunena Forum (com_kunena) component 1.5.3 and 1.5.4 for Joomla! all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ary SQL commands via the func parameter

CVE-2012-4868HIGH
SQL injection vulnerability in news.php in the Kunena component 1.7.2 for Joomla! all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ary SQL commands via the id parameter.
